Output de78ab26cba4bf51f500e79110eb2fcb4f23de165b2bb811282831ec37b2deaf:0

value
146584
script pubkey
OP_HASH160 OP_PUSHBYTES_20 a52abc8336cc05bb23564a9099cc9aa986e416a4 OP_EQUAL
address
3GkLca6A8PNmwojFMKSk9Ex8VaNjGRp2hT
transaction
de78ab26cba4bf51f500e79110eb2fcb4f23de165b2bb811282831ec37b2deaf
confirmations
192038
spent
true